Overview

This report summarizes adherence to schedule information (in minutes) per employee per workday.

This report does not return adherence exceptions when an employee is not scheduled for an activity or if the employee is scheduled for an activity that is mapped to No Activity.

Adherence to activities of a non-work type (for example, vacations, lunch, break, or no activity) should not count the same as adhering to work activities. It would skew the percentages. For this reason, there will be exceptions that show up in the Adherence view, but do not show up in this report.

Also, the following rules govern which day exceptions will be counted:

  • If an exception is contained within a shift assignment (that is, the planned event for that exception is contained within a shift assignment), it is counted on the workday that the shift assignment begins.

  • If an exception is not contained within a shift assignment (that is, the planned event for that exception is not contained in a shift assignment), it is counted on the day that the planned event begins. Normally this is only the case for calendar events that do not have to overlap shift assignments.

Adherence Minutes

This report (or the very similar Adherence Summary report) is key for evaluating employee's overall adherence to schedule. Typically, the focus is on the results for Time Adhering To Schedule (%). Supervisors can review this report daily for use in coaching agents towards better adherence. Information from reports run over a longer period, such as a quarter, is often used in performance evaluations.

Inputs

For customers who are licensed for Scorecards, the use of adherence KPIs might replace the use of this report.

  • Employee Filter: Indicates the set of employees to report on.

  • Group By

    • Employee: Aggregates time entries per employee.

    • Organization: Aggregates time entries per organization.

    • Supervisor: Aggregates time entries per supervisor.

  • Boundary: Defines the scope of scheduling data included in the report:

    • Organization: Includes data within the selected organization day boundaries. For shifts that span beyond this day boundary, only the data within the selected time frame is included.

      For example, the Boundary parameter is set to Organization. The shift, FullTime_8hrs, starts on 8/16 at 10:00 PM and ends on 8/17 at 6:00 AM. For the organization, Company A, the day boundary is 12:00 AM. The selected Time Frame for the report is 8/16-8/16. Therefore, only data on the schedule from 8/16 at 12:00 AM to 8/16 at 11:59:59 PM is included in the report. The data for the shift, FullTime_8hrs, on 8/16 between 10:00-11:59:59 PM is included in the report. However, the data for the shift, FullTime_8hrs, on 8/17 between 12:00 AM-6:00 AM is not included in the report.

    • Shift: Includes all data for shifts with start times within the selected time frame, including shifts with end times outside the time frame.

      For example, the Boundary parameter is set to Shift. The shift, FullTime_8hrs, starts on 8/16 at 10:00 PM and ends on 8/17 at 6:00 AM. The selected Time Frame for the report is 8/16-8/16. Therefore, even though the end time for the shift, FullTime_8hrs, is on 8/17, the report includes all shift data, from 8/16 at 10:00 PM until 8/17 at 6:00 AM.

  • Time Frame: Defines the date and time range of the report. Select one of the following options:

    • Last <x> days: Defines the number of 24-hour intervals before today at 11:59:59 PM, which serves as the time period for which data is generated for the report. Data is included from the date in the past at 12:00:00 AM until the current date and time. For example, you enter 4, making the parameter Last 4 days. Today's date is 8/30/2023 and the current time is 3:00 PM. Therefore, the report displays data from 8/27/2023 at 12:00:00 AM until 8/30/2023 at 3:00 PM.

      If you enter a value of 1 for Last <x> days, the data included in the report is from today at midnight until the current time. For example, the date is 9/5/2023 and the current time is 11:00 AM. You enter a 1 for Last <x> days. Therefore, the data included in the report is from 9/5/2023 at midnight until 11:00 AM.

    • Date range: Defined date and time range from which the report data is calculated. For example, you select 8/27/2023 at 2:00 PM - 8/31/2023 at 9:00 AM. Therefore, the report displays data from 8/27/2023 at 2:00 PM - 8/31/2023 at 9:00 AM.

Outputs

  • From / To: Defines the date and time range of the data included in the report.

    When the report has been run using the Last <x> days parameter, the report header’s From field shows the value of that parameter, such as From: Last 4 days.

    Although it is not displayed on the report, the time of the From field is always 12:00 AM on this date. For example, the current date is 8/30/2023 and the time is 3:00 PM. The report is run with the input: Last 4 days. Therefore, the From field on the report displays From: Last 4 days, and the data included on the report is from the time period: 8/27/2023 at 12:00 AM to 8/30/2023 at 3:00 PM.

  • Employee Name: The name of employee for whom adherence data is being summarized.

  • Manager Name: The manager of the employee for whom adherence data is being summarized.

  • Start Date: The workday being summarizing. (The following field applies to this workday).

  • Time Adhering To Schedule (Minutes): The amount of time the employee is adhering to the schedule for that day.

  • Time Not Adhering To Schedule (Minutes): The amount of time the employee is not adhering to the schedule for that day.

  • Total Current Time Scheduled (Minutes): The total amount of scheduled minutes during the date and time range of the report, up until the time the report is run.

    This value does not include future scheduled minutes (or minutes scheduled after the time the report is run). This value is also the sum of the values displayed in the columns: Time Adhering to Schedule (Minutes) and Time Not Adhering to Schedule (Minutes). The data in this column displays accurate adherence calculations when there are scheduled shifts that end after the time the report is run.

  • Total Time Scheduled (Minutes): Only includes activities that are not mapped to activity No Activity.

  • Time Adhering To Schedule (%): Percentage of scheduled “work” time in which the employee is adhering.

  • Time Not Adhering To Schedule (%): Percentage of scheduled “work” time in which the employee is not adhering.

  • Adherence Violations: The number of adherence violations where the planned activity is not mapped to activity No Activity.
